Connecting to a Remote Profile Machine

You can connect from your local machine to any remote Profile machine in
your network. A local Profile machine refers to a Profile system to which you
are directly attached. A remote Profile machine refers to a Profile system that
is connected to your local system via an Ethernet local area network (LAN).

To connect to a remote Profile machine:

1. Choose

File | Remote Machine

. The Connect to Machine dialog box

appears. The label Local appears after the name of the local Profile machine.

To connect a Profile machine from the network host list:

1. Select the name of the machine in list box.

2. Click

Connect

.

3. The Connecting to Machine dialog box is displayed. If the connection is

unsuccessful, you are given the opportunity to retry the connection or to
cancel the operation.
